4. Cultural Preservation Through Valentine's Art

Love-themed artworks serve as historical records of romantic customs and societal values across generations.

Problem: Loss of Cultural Traditions

Many courtship rituals disappear without artistic documentation.

Solution: Artistic Time Capsules

Valentine's art preserves:

  1. Changing ideals of beauty and romance
  2. Evolution of romantic gift-giving
  3. Shifts in gender roles and relationships

As noted by the Metropolitan Museum of Art, Valentine's artworks form an invaluable anthropological resource.
